What is My. Proxy? l Independent Globus Toolkit add-on since 2000 u l To be included in Globus Toolkit 4. 0 A service for securing private keys u Keys stored encrypted with user-chosen password u Keys never leave the My. Proxy server l A service for retrieving proxy credentials l A commonly-used service for grid portal security u Integrated with OGCE, Grid. Sphere, and Grid. Port Globus. Proxy Credentials l RFC 3820: Proxy Certificate Profile l Associate a new private key and certificate with existing credentials l Short-lived, unencrypted credentials for multiple authentications in a session u l Restricted lifetime in certificate limits vulnerability of unencrypted key Credential delegation (forwarding) without transferring private keys CA signs User signs Proxy A signs Proxy B Globus. My. Proxy Security l Keys encrypted with user-chosen passwords u u l Dedicated server less vulnerable than desktop and general-purpose systems u l l Professionally managed, monitored, locked down Users retrieve short-lived credentials u l Server enforces password quality Passwords are not stored Generating new proxy keys for every session All server operations logged to syslog Caveat: Private key database is an attack target u Compare with status quo Globus. Credential Renewal l Long-lived jobs or services need credentials u l Don’t want to delegate long-lived credentials u l Fear of compromise Instead, renew credentials as needed during the job’s lifetime u l Task lifetime is difficult to predict Renewal service provides a single point of monitoring and control Renewal policy can be modified at any time u u Disable renewals if compromise is detected or suspected Disable renewals when jobs complete Globus. My. Proxy Commands l myproxy-init: store proxy l myproxy-get-delegation: retrieve proxy l myproxy-info: query stored credentials l myproxy-destroy: remove credential l myproxy-change-pass-phrase: change password encrypting private key Globus. WORLD 2005 http: //myproxy. ncsa. uiuc. edu/ 17

My. Proxy Server Policies l Who can store credentials? u u l Restrict to specific users or CAs Restrict to administrator only Who can retrieve credentials? u l Allow anyone with correct password server-wide u Allow only trusted services / portals and per-credential Maximum lifetime of retrieved credentials Globus. My. Proxy and SASL l My. Proxy supports additional authentication mechanisms via SASL (RFC 2222) l One Time Passwords (SASL PLAIN with PAM) u u Hardware token generates OTP u Authenticate with OTP plus My. Proxy password u l Protect against stolen passwords Tested with Crypto. Card tokens Kerberos (SASL GSSAPI) u Authenticate with Kerberos ticket plus My. Proxy password Globus.
